### Step 6 — Verify and deploy the drift-correction firmware

Before pushing the Greenhollow controller firmware 5.4 to the fleet, confirm that the drift-correction tables for the temperature and CO2 sensors are bundled in the image; missing tables will cause controllers to revert to uncorrected readings. Run the checksum verification, then stage the rollout to the pilot greenhouses first. Sign the firmware bundle using the deploy key shown below.

rollout seal: bky4_ow5k

Finance Review Summary — Corvane Product Line Pricing

Prepared for sales leads.

Our review of the Corvane line shows current list prices sit roughly 8% below comparable offerings, while gross margin has slipped to 31% due to component cost inflation. We recommend a staged increase: 4% at the next catalog refresh, with a further 3% contingent on renewal rates holding. Discount authority should be tightened to 10% without director approval. Volume customers will receive advance notice. The rationale tied to our broader plans is noted below.

board note of tahog-yagef: Headcount on the Ralael team goes from 9 to 80 by the end of April. Gross margin on Ralael came in at 15 percent against a plan of 5 percent.

Subject: Fire Drill Roll Call — Thursday Morning

Hi reception team,

The quarterly fire drill at Bramblehurst House runs Thursday at 10:15. Please bring the printed visitor log and the staff roster clipboard to the north car park muster point. Tick off every name carefully; unaccounted visitors must be reported to the warden immediately. To retrieve the roster printout from the secure cabinet beforehand, use the badge code below.

badge for hahog-kajop: bdg-OOCJJ-0

## Limits and Quotas — Contrast Audit Pipeline

The Quillmark contrast auditor scans every merged screen in the Delvane design system nightly. Reviewers should know the scanner enforces hard caps: pages over the node limit are sampled, and runs exceeding the time budget are truncated with a partial report flagged for follow-up. The caps and sampling ratios currently in force are defined below.

tuning table, kawep-tawif:
CAPS = {
    "olidor": 80,
    "belion": 7,
    "quenys": 225,
    "druox": 839,
    "fraath": 482,
}